Q: Is 7,852,826 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 7,852,826 is a composite number.

Why is 7,852,826 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 7,852,826 can be evenly divided by 1 2 89 157 178 281 314 562 13,973 25,009 27,946 44,117 50,018 88,234 3,926,413 and 7,852,826, with no remainder.

Since 7,852,826 cannot be divided by just 1 and 7,852,826, it is a composite number.
